On this channel we go deep... REALLY DEEP into abandoned mines and tunnels all throughout the western United States. We researched some of the harder to find mines and hiked or 4x4 back into them to explore and reveal their hidden secrets. Many of these remote locations are filled with cool artifacts, antiques and unique geology that will have you guessing as to why the old prospectors worked so hard to find gold, silver, and other minerals.
A&FP moves just a bit slower as compared to other mine exploring channels. Gly discusses why the miners chose these sites and he points out the geology and minerals that got them excited. Veins of quartz filled with gold and silver made many men lose sleep in the 1800’s and early 1900’s and modern prospecting still does to this very day.
DANGERS? Oh yes, there’s allot of dangers associated with old mines. Un-exploded dynamite, blasting caps, bad air, bats, spiders, and snakes all find their home in abandoned mine shafts and tunnels. Oh, and let’s not forget rotting timbers, flooded passages and collapsing rock!

A great use of the drone! First the ore goes to the cone or jaw crushers (Which is called primary crushing). . Then rod or ball type mills. ( The slope of the mills and rotation speed will control the output size of the finished ore. (Sometimes it goes through a hammer type mill) Then froth flotation before Roasting, Then leaching. (I worked at too many copper mines.)
@Porty1119
@Porty1119 2 года назад
Generally we use jaws followed by cone crushers for finer grind. I've mainly worked in gold and copper mines in Arizona and New Mexico. The concentrates from flotation are sent to a filter press for dewatering and then to a smelter, or to a pressurized leach vessel plant followed by electrowinning of the PLS. With gold, direct smelting of roasted ore isn't unheard of here.

Get some copper paste. I think it's called Copper Slip. Take out the pads and coat the back side of the pad that contacts the caliper with copper slip. Then refit the pads back into the cappiper and slide over the disc into place. Redo to the caliper bolts nice and tight and pop the wheels back on. Should take care of brake squeak until you replace the pads.
